About this book
In an era marked by burgeoning curiosity about the natural world, "A Short History of Birds & Beasts, for the Amusement and Instruction of Children" emerges as a charming educational tool. This early 19th-century gem captivates young minds with its delightful illustrations and engaging verses, presenting a vivid exploration of various animals and birds. The book not only entertains but also imparts knowledge, fostering a sense of wonder and respect for nature. Ideal for educators, parents, and students alike, this document serves as a foundational resource for introducing children to the diversity of wildlife. With its unique blend of amusement and instruction, it remains a timeless treasure in children's literature, encouraging early learning through nature's fascinating inhabitants.
